History of Troupe:

      Zivah Saphirah was formed in 1997 in Birmingham, Alabama through the combined efforts of several Middle Eastern dance students.  These students wanted to have the opportunity to introduce this dance form to the Birmingham public and also further their knowledge of the dance with the help of a supportive group.   The troupe has flourished since its creation and is now comprised of 11 dancers and musicians all ranging in age and dance experience.  The troupe has been performing since the time of its inception in a wide variety of public and private events such as; festivals, birthday parties, wedding receptions, themed events and troupe concerts.

Brief History of Middle Eastern Dance:

      Middle Eastern dance and music has had a long complicated history tracing back to various regions in the Middle East.  As gypsies migrated from India into North Africa and Europe, the dance was influenced over the centuries by East Indian dance, Persian dance, Flamenco and the folkloric dances throughout the Middle East. Zivah Saphirah performs original solo and troupe dances that are inspired from certain regions and dance styles in the Middle East.  Among our repertoire of dances styles are; Gypsy, Ghawazee, Oriental and American style Cabaret.  Several members also play musical instruments such as dombek, tar, flute and other percussion instruments.  
 
Our Passion for Dance:

      Each member of Zivah Saphirah performs for her own reasons, including self-expression, a creative outlet or exercise.  But, the common thread of the group is our commitment and love of Middle Eastern dance and music.  Members work very hard to promote and perform Middle Eastern dance as an art form, presenting it with elegance and dignity.  Members attend dance and rhythm classes and travel to attend seminars taught by professional performers, many who are native to the Middle East or who have researched the dance form extensively.   Recently, five of the troupe members traveled to Atlanta to study with Bellydance Superstar Ansuya in a 15-hour intensive Cabaribalusion Certification workshop.
